Damon Lannister, better known as the Grey Lion, was the Lord of Casterly Rock and the head of House Lannister during the reign of King Daeron II Targaryen.[4] He wed Cerissa Brax and was the father of Tybolt and Gerold.
History
Damon, who was not lord at the time, was unhorsed by Ser Arlan of Pennytree in a tourney at Lannisport.[4] He was also once unhorsed in a tourney by Ser Tommard Heddle. During the First Blackfyre Rebellion, Lord Damon was defeated by Ser Quentyn Ball.[5]
Lord Damon participated in the tourney at Ashford Meadow in 209 AC, beginning the tourney as a challenger. In his first tilt, he challenged Lord Leo Longthorn. He yielded after Leo ripped his helm off with a well placed lance.[4]
Lord Damon died of the Great Spring Sickness in 210 AC and his eldest son Tybolt succeeded him as Lord of Casterly Rock.[5]
